    LSI 2308-8i RAID 0 4x256GB Samsung 830 - array missing

    Hi, sorry for the late reply. Indeed it was a heat problem. I placed a PCI slot fan there and the problem was gone. I`ll have to modify the case a bit to recover PCI slot I lost. Again, many thanks for heading me in the right direction.

    IBM M1015 Experiences

    I finally built my new system (Asus p9X79 WS) and everything was just fine until "sas2flsh -o -f 2118ir.bin -b mptsas2.rom" command when I got "ERROR: Failed to initialize PAL. Exiting program". I checked on the net and it seems I have to look for another motherboard fo flash my M1015. maybe...
